
Naledi Game Lodge is a luxury safari experience that embraces the best of African wildlife safaris and hospitality.
Located in an exclusive private reserve within the Greater Kruger National Park, Naledi Game Lodge offers its exclusive Bush Lodge, with three secluded suites set in atmospheric Kruger bushveld; overlooking a dry river bed and a watering hole. The reserve holds high natural densities of Africa’s Big Five (elephant, rhinoceros, buffalo, lion and leopard), and the Naledi Game lodge provides a perfect base for guided game-viewing from open safari vehicles.
